The fish have absolutely no worries with me. I haven't fished now for about a decade.

But when I did, I caught a few, but always practiced catch and release and only used debarbed hooks. I also wore wet gloves when handling, as not to damage the outer mucous coating on their bodies and moved them through the water to replenish their oxygen before release.

I also didn't use live bait, just wet flies I either tied myself or bought.
